Nose Job Cost in Connecticut

In 2020, the typical cost of a nose job in Connecticut ranges from $4,000 to $10,000. The exact price depends on the surgeon chosen, along with the complexity of the procedure. During a nose job, the surgeon will reconstruct and reshape the nose to make it more aesthetically pleasing.

Factors That Influence Rhinoplasty Costs in Connecticut

There are several factors to consider when evaluating the cost of a nose job in Connecticut:

  • Type of rhinoplasty – Traditional rhinoplasty and non-surgical rhinoplasty are two types of nose jobs available. Traditional rhinoplasty involves surgical adjustment of the nose, while non-surgical rhinoplasty is a less invasive procedure that can be done without making incisions.
  • Location – Generally, nose job costs in Connecticut will vary depending on the location of the surgeon. Generally, fees in more populated cities will be higher due to overhead expenses and overhead costs.
  • Experience of the surgeon – The experience of the surgeon will also play a role in the overall cost. Doctors with more experience tend to charge higher fees for their services.
  • Complexity of the procedure – The complexity of the procedure will also influence the cost. For instance, a complex procedure may include revisions and secondary procedures that can increase the total price.

What to Expect During a Rhinoplasty in Connecticut

Generally, a nose job in Connecticut will involve the following steps:

  • Anesthesia – Anesthesia will be administered to keep the patient comfortable during the procedure. The type of anesthesia used can impact the overall cost.
  • Surgical Reshaping – The surgeon will use a variety of techniques, such as removal of tissue, scalpels and sutures, to reshape the nose.
  • Recovery and Follow-up Care – After the procedure, the patient will need to follow the surgeon’s instructions to ensure a safe and successful recovery. Follow-up care is important to monitor the healing process and results.

In addition to the cost of the surgeon’s fee, patients should also consider the cost of any additional fees, such as anesthesia and lab work. Additionally, patients may need to purchase medications to help with the healing process.

Overall, the cost of a nose job in Connecticut ranges from $4,000 to $10,000. Patients should carefully consider their options and budget in order to ensure they make the best choice for their situation.
